About Raj Chakrapani

Raj Chakrapani is a poet, filmmaker and translator. He received an MFA in poetry from the Iowa Writers’ Workshop where he wrote his collection of prose Brown People who Speak English and his MFA thesis on Bhanu Kapil’s Schizophrene. In 2020, he will be a Fulbright Fellow in Romania. His work is out or forthcoming in Lana Turner, Speculative City, Triquartarly, Word Thug, Sequestrum, and http://Crevice.ro. He currently teaches at Bard College
